Fencing Installation

Before any installation or replacement of garden fencing it is prudent to check if any planning restrictions are in place for your area of Buntingford. As a guideline, if your property isn't in a conservation area or a listed building, a fence which borders on a public footpath or road shouldn't be more than one metre in height. And in other situations, fences should not be any higher than 2m, unless you're replacing a previously existing one that has already been approved in the past. Offering advice on these regulations, an experienced Buntingford fencing specialist will be able to provide a suitable solution for your needs.

Wooden supports can be replaced with concrete posts, if you are looking for fencing which is longer lasting and more robust. For the best possible results, these substantial posts really need to be professionally installed, but will support your fence for years and years if done correctly. Your posts could be painted to complement the colour of your fence panels, if the look of concrete is a cause for concern, or they can provide your garden with a striking contrast and focal point.

It is a good courtesy (although not a necessity), to inform any nearby neighbours about any new fence installation. You may need to comply with planning and legal requirements if a new garden fence in Buntingford blocks the light or view of a neighbour. By having a conversation with your neighbours any likely problem areas can be discussed and resolved before any work starts.

Metal Railings - A set of railings can delineate the boundary from the footpath, and enhance the look of town and city properties with a frontage to the street. Along with the fact that they will require very little maintenance and care through the years, railings made from metal last a long time and are extremely durable.

Composite Fencing - Available to purchase in many styles, composite is an eco-friendly and long lasting material for your new garden fencing in Buntingford. This reinforced boarding material is capable of enduring the toughest of climates and is made from recycled plastic and wood. Especially suitable in damp spots where regular wood can warp and rot quite quickly, this type of fencing will prevail.

Picket Fencing - In recent times picket fencing has enjoyed a bit of a revival, and is especially attractive when employed as a perimeter for a front garden in Buntingford. Giving your property that all important WOW factor, a picket fence can be stained in natural colours or decorated in a conventional whitewash. Made to measure in both height and width, picket fencing can be made to fit any size or shape of garden in Buntingford.

Wood Fencing - Commonly seen in Buntingford gardens, wooden fencing panels are the most popular choice. Easily painted or stained to match an array of house décor styles, these fence panels are also quite simple to fit. Timber fencing panels are widely available in a variety of different styles to suit any spending budget, and they look splendid alongside properties of all ages in Buntingford.

Trellis Fencing - Trellis fencing offers a certain measure of privacy for your garden area, whilst still allowing a certain level of light and air to enter. Providing a more natural appearance to your outdoor spaces, trellis also offers a superb structure for climbing plants like clematis and sweet peas. Fixing short pieces of trellis fencing to an existing wall, can improve privacy and height in your garden space, without reducing the level of natural light.

Animal Pens - You should ask your fencing specialist about any issues with regard to staining and pressure treating of the wood which might affect your pets when creating an animal pen from fence panels and posts. If a treatment, stain or paint has been applied to wooden posts and fences, it may be toxic when animals gnaw or chew on them. A treatment of Cu-nap (Copper Napthalenate) can be applied which is harmless to horses and other chewing animals, and metal bands and caps can be used on timber as a further deterrent. Yet again, speak to a professional fencing contractor about the best solutions for keeping your animals safe from danger.

When you're considering the alternative materials and styles of fencing, keeping an eye on your budget is crucial, although when planning long-term, you also have to think about how much effort and time you wish to spend on the maintenance of your new fence. Because some of the less expensive types of garden fencing may not be pressure treated or weather-proofed, an immediate treatment of staining or painting may be necessary, and to keep up that standard of protection, an annual maintenance program will be required.

As part of their services, you will find that a number of fence constructors and manufacturers offer a recommended installer or contractor scheme, for the benefit of their clients. You will get a longer guarantee for your garden fence and it's materials by using one of the installers on their accredited list, and in some cases that may be up to as much as twenty five years.

Being properly trained on all areas of fence repair, installation and replacement, the recommended contractor will have been handpicked by the fencing manufacturer beforehand. They will be fully versed on the newest innovations and developments within the industry, and can offer an impartial advice service on the best products and materials for your new fencing.

Providing you with a guarantee for their workmanship, an independent accredited company in Buntingford will be accountable for any problems that crop up with the fencing construction.

Garden Fencing Ideas Buntingford

You should not assume that a garden fence has to be boring, or just be a basic wooden panel attached to your fence posts. You could transform it into a feature all of its own by using a blend of colours from the same palette using a colour wheel, or perk up an old fence by daubing it in a bold or vibrant colour. For an intimate corner adopt a 50/50 strategy to make it seem larger, or apply your paints or stains in lines of different widths for a fun, modern look. Paint the bottom half of your fence in a darker shade than the top half, for a great contrast and best results. If you've got any plants and flowers growing at the base of your fencing, they can be made to look more vibrant and colourful by using this tactic.

Metal Garden Fencing

Metal garden fencing is popular with property owners and landscapers in Buntingford for its versatility, practicality, and aesthetic benefits.

Metal garden fencing's durability is a primary benefit. Metals, such as aluminium and steel, are known for their durability and resistance to weathering. Metal's long-lasting robustness is due to its resistance to warping, decay and rotting, making it a superior choice to timber. This ability to last ensures that your initial investment in metal fencing will pay off over the years, as it requires little or no maintenance and can endure harsh climatic conditions.
